The Putiki Bay Waiheke Island Merlot 2006 is a predominantly Merlot blend, with malbec added for complexity and structure in the Bordeaux style. It's a complex, rich and full bodied wine. Ripe fruit flavours, integrated oak and a long finish makes this wine one of distinction and finesse. Putiki Bay Vineyard was a small enterprise of 5 Hectacres located on the prime grape growing area of Waiheke Island, but it has now closed its doors. This idyllic coastal site near Auckland was a climate perfect for growing red wine grapes. Their aim was to produce low volume wines of top quality. Their wines were always a huge hit at the Devonport Wine & Food festival.
Ruby red in colour the Hay Maker by Mud House Merlot 2011 is a medium bodied Hawkes Bay Merlot with inviting aromas of plum, cherries, mocha spice and a touch of peppermint. The fruit flavours follow through onto the palate with well structured tannins. A great match with beef and lamb dishes.
The Kevern Walker 'Lighthouse' Reserve Merlot 2004 received 4 stars (86/100) from Bob Campbell, MW: "Stylish red with an appealing mix of berry, plum, spice, new leather and strong oak flavours. It’s a tight, smooth-textured Merlot that’s showing the beginning of good bottle age characters". Many of NZ's best Merlots are being grown in the Hawke's Bay region and this winery is a perfect example of the standards being attained.
